Re:  Saxon CE
The @href value is an attribute value template, so you need
href="{//table[1]/td}"

> The Saxon CE documentation states: 
>
>> The form <xsl:result-document href="?select=//table[1]/td"> where 
>> the select parameter is an XPath expression that is evaluated relative 
>> to the root of the HTML document. 
>
> I am using XSLT the populate an HTML page. When I execute such a 
> result-document command from my <xsl:template match="/"> context 
> nothing gets produced. 
>
> From the same context, using an id ( eg <xsl:result-document 
> href="#books"> ) works fine. 
>
> I am expecting to be able to populate a page using an XPath in the 
> result-document command. Have I misunderstood the documentation?
